Giuseppi's Pizza had orders for $931.00 of pizzas. The prices were $21 for a large pizza, 514 for a medium pizza, and $7 for a s

mall pizza. The number of large pizzas was two less than four times the number of medium pizzas. The
number of small pizzas was three more than three times the number of medium pizzas. How many of each size of pizza were ordered?

Answer:

Number of Large Pizzas: 30

Number of Medium Pizzas: 8

Number of Small Pizzas: 27

Step-by-step explanation:

L = # of large Pizzas

M = # of medium Pizzas

S = # of small Pizzas

Amount:

L = 4M - 2

S = 3M + 3

Cost:

21L + (I'm assuming you meant 14) 14M + 7S = 931

Plus in the Amounts to the Cost:

21(4M - 2) + 14M + 7(3M + 3) = 931

84M - 42 + 14M + 21M +21 = 931

Combine like terms:

119M - 21 = 931

Isolate the Variable:

119M - 21 + 21 = 931 + 21

119M = 952

119M/119 = 952/119

M = 8

Plug it into the Amount equations:

Large: L = 4(8) - 2

L = 32 - 2

L = 30

Small: S = 3M + 3

S = 3(8) + 3

S = 24 + 3

S = 27

Check your work (plug the values into Cost.):

21(30) + 14(8) + 7(27) = 931

630 + 112 + 189 = 931

931 = 931
